When we think about DNA, we often associate it with traits that are passed down from parents to their children However, DNA also plays a crucial role in the unique bond that exists between siblings Siblings share approximately 50% of their DNA with each other, making them more genetically similar than cousins, grandparents, or even aunt and uncles This genetic similarity not only influences their physical characteristics but also plays a significant role in their emotional connection and overall relationship dynamics.
One of the most fascinating aspects of siblings sharing DNA is the influence it has on their physical appearance It’s not uncommon to see siblings who have strikingly similar facial features, hair color, eye color, and body shape This resemblance can be attributed to the genes that they share, which dictate these physical traits However, while siblings may share DNA, they also inherit different combinations of genes from their parents, leading to variations in their appearance This is why siblings can look similar yet still possess unique characteristics that set them apart.

The influence of DNA on siblings goes beyond just physical appearance and personality traits It also extends to health conditions and predispositions Siblings who share genetic material are more likely to be susceptible to the same genetic disorders or diseases siblings and dna. This is particularly relevant in cases where certain health conditions have a strong genetic component, such as diabetes, heart disease, or certain types of cancer Understanding these genetic predispositions can help siblings take preventative measures to reduce their risk of developing these conditions in the future.
While DNA plays a significant role in shaping the similarities between siblings, it’s important to note that environmental factors also play a crucial role Siblings who grow up in the same household are exposed to similar environments, upbringing, and experiences, which can further influence their development and relationship dynamics These shared experiences can create strong bonds between siblings and shape their interactions with each other.
